What does "chaperon" mean?
-
noun An older or responsible person who accompanies young people at a social event to supervise their behaviour.
"A chaperon stood near the school dance all evening."
-
verb To accompany and supervise someone, especially a young person, at a social event.
"Her aunt chaperoned the trip to make sure the teenagers behaved."
